在当今数字化时代,内容分发网络(CDN)已成为提升网站性能、优化用户体验的关键技术之一,随着CDN服务的广泛应用,其对服务器资源,特别是80端口的占用问题,逐渐成为了开发者和运维人员关注的焦点,本文将从CDN的基本原理出发,深入探讨CDN占用80端口的原因、影响及有效的应对策略,旨在为读者提供全面而实用的指导。
一、CDN概述与80端口的重要性
1.1 CDN基础概念
CDN,全称Content Delivery Network,即内容分发网络,是一种通过在全球分布的多个服务器上缓存静态资源(如图片、视频、CSS、JavaScript文件等),使用户能够从最近的服务器获取数据,从而加速内容加载速度、减轻源站压力的技术,CDN通过智能调度算法,将用户请求导向最优的节点,显著提升了网站的访问速度和稳定性。
1.2 80端口的角色
在互联网协议中,80端口是HTTP协议默认的通信端口,用于Web服务器接收来自客户端的请求并返回相应的网页内容,作为Web服务的核心入口,80端口的稳定性和响应速度直接关系到网站的可用性和用户体验,确保80端口的高效运行对于任何依赖互联网提供服务的应用至关重要。
二、CDN占用80端口的现象与原因
2.1 现象描述
当网站启用CDN服务后,部分用户可能会发现原本直接访问源站80端口的流量被重定向到了CDN节点,或者在尝试访问源站时遭遇阻碍,这表明CDN在某种程度上“占用”了80端口的资源,具体表现为:用户请求首先到达CDN边缘节点,由CDN根据预设规则决定是否回源获取数据或直接返回缓存内容。
2.2 原因分析
1、缓存机制:CDN通过在边缘节点缓存静态资源,减少了对源站80端口的直接访问需求,从而“间接”占用了该端口的部分流量。
2、智能调度:CDN服务商通常会实施负载均衡策略,根据用户地理位置、网络状况等因素,动态调整请求路由,可能导致部分请求不再直接访问源站80端口。
3、安全与优化配置:为了提升安全性和性能,CDN可能配置了特定的HTTP头部信息或防火墙规则,这些设置有时会影响源站80端口的直接访问能力。
三、CDN占用80端口的影响
3.1 正面影响
交付:通过边缘缓存减少数据传输距离,加快页面加载速度。
减轻源站压力:分散访问请求,降低源站服务器负载,提高网站稳定性。
增强安全性:CDN可提供DDoS攻击防护、WAF(Web应用防火墙)等安全功能,提升网站整体安全性。
3.2 负面影响及挑战
配置复杂性增加:正确配置CDN以平衡性能与直连需求,需要一定的技术知识和经验。
潜在兼容性问题:某些特定应用或服务可能因CDN介入而出现兼容性问题,如实时交互式内容、特定API调用等。
成本考量:虽然CDN能带来性能提升,但也需要额外的费用投入,特别是对于大规模流量的网站。
四、应对策略与最佳实践
4.1 精细化CDN配置
细分缓存规则类型和更新频率,合理设置CDN缓存策略,避免不必要的回源请求。
灵活的源站规则:利用CDN提供的源站规则配置,确保特定路径或请求直接回源,满足特殊业务需求。
4.2 监控与调优
实施有效监控:使用专业的监控工具跟踪CDN性能指标,包括命中率、响应时间、错误率等,及时发现并解决问题。
定期性能评估:定期进行CDN与源站之间的性能对比测试,确保CDN确实带来了预期的性能提升。
4.3 安全与合规性考虑
加强安全配置:确保CDN的安全特性得到充分利用,如开启HTTPS、配置合理的CORS策略等。
遵守法律法规:在跨境数据传输时,注意遵守相关国家和地区的数据保护法规,必要时采用加密传输。
4.4 教育与培训
团队知识共享:组织内部培训,提升团队成员对CDN工作原理、配置技巧及问题排查的能力。
文档与指南:编制详细的CDN配置手册和故障处理流程,便于新成员快速上手和日常维护。
五、结论
CDN作为现代互联网架构中不可或缺的一部分,其在提升网站性能、优化用户体验方面发挥着重要作用,尽管CDN对80端口的“占用”在一定程度上反映了其工作机制,但通过合理的配置、持续的监控与调优,以及注重安全与合规性,可以最大化CDN的优势,同时有效管理其带来的挑战,实现网站性能与资源利用的最佳平衡,为用户提供更加快速、稳定且安全的在线体验。
随着互联网的普及和信息技术的飞速发展台湾vps云服务器邮件,电子邮件已经成为企业和个人日常沟通的重要工具。然而,传统的邮件服务在安全性、稳定性和可扩展性方面存在一定的局限性。为台湾vps云服务器邮件了满足用户对高效、安全、稳定的邮件服务的需求,台湾VPS云服务器邮件服务应运而生。本文将对台湾VPS云服务器邮件服务进行详细介绍,分析其优势和应用案例,并为用户提供如何选择合适的台湾VPS云服务器邮件服务的参考建议。
工作时间:8:00-18:00
电子邮件
1968656499@qq.com
扫码二维码
获取最新动态